Hope for Women With Father Wounds

from Captivated · host Stasi Eldredge

Join Stasi in this hope-filled conversation with guest Kia Stephens, a writer, podcaster and creator of Entrusted Women a ministry devoted to equipping Christian communicators of color. Kia has a passion for illuminating the Father love of God. The relationship with our earthly father, good or bad, has a huge effect on our hearts, and often healing is needed. Kia shares her story, walking with God in forgiveness, and her journey of answering God's call to engage with women and their father wounds, offering them hope and encouragement to help them heal. About Kia: Kia Stephens is a wife and mom of two who is passionate about helping women know God as Father. For this reason, she created The Father Swap Blog to help women exchange their father wounds for the love of God the Father. Kia is also the founder of Entrusted Women, which she created to equip Christian women communicators of color. In addition to these ministries, Kia faithfully serves in Bible Study Fellowship and her local church in Atlanta, Georgia. When Kia is not writing or serving women, she enjoys spending quality time with her family and friends.
